The Role

We are looking for an outstanding Director of Admissions to lead our Admissions team, reporting to the Director of External Strategy and working closely with the Heads to transform our approach to Admissions. This person will be involved at both a strategic and operational level, will act as a key ambassador for the School and provide leadership to the Admissions staff across King’s.

The Central Admissions Team Structure comprises: Director of Admissions, Head of Admissions, three Administrative Assistants and a Data Performance Assistant. There will also be a PA to support the Director of Admissions and the Director of External Strategy.

Furthermore, there are Admissions staff at JKS and the International College who will have a dotted line to the Director of Admissions. The aims of the role are:

• To build a first-class admissions operation that will be a beacon of excellence within The King’s School.

• To work closely with the Director of External Strategy and the Heads of the three Schools to deliver upon the School’s strategic objectives.

• To develop and implement a strategy to attract highly capable pupils of talent, energy and academic curiosity from the UK and internationally.

• To manage the efficient and effective running of the department, constantly looking at ways to improve our service.

• To measure performance, providing regular reports to the Director of External Strategy, the Head, the Bursar and the Governors.
